GIS3005 Individual Project
The project, which will be within a Computer Science, Engineering or Electronics context, is designed to allow the student to apply what has been learnt throughout the course, and to demonstrate an ability to make valid judgements and to communicate them clearly. Through work on the project, students are able to provide evidence of personal initiative and independent thought.
Learning Outcome 1: Specify the nature of the problem being investigated, stating aims and objectives that are appropriate, realistic and achievable.
Learning Outcome 2: Conduct a literature review within the context of the problem.
Learning Outcome 3: Develop and apply appropriate academic theory and method in the resolution of the problem.
Learning Outcome 4: Evaluate alternative approaches appropriate to a defined problem.
Learning Outcome 5: Evaluate the research or development project and identify areas for further work.
ASSESSMENT TASK
This individual project requires each student to conduct a research or development project as per the requirements described below. Each student is required to submit a project proposal including project title, objectives of the study, statement of the problem, research and software methodology, etc (refer to Project proposal form) to project coordinator in consultation with his/her supervisor. Students' project should belong to the current research areas of Computer Science and provide solution for the real-world problem of the research topic.
Students are required to submit an academic report on the subject area chosen. The report must be accompanied by relevant methodology, analysis, design, development, implementation, testing and evaluation of a project.
REQUIREMENTS:
At the end of Level 3 Block 2, the students must submit the following:
a. Academic Report. The report consist of sections (refer to project structure) with 3,200 words.
b. Research Ethics Form. Students should submit an research ethics form.
REPORT STRUCTURE
The report may contain recommended sections that are outlined below:
i. Title Page
ii. Acknowledgment
iii. Abstract (maximum of one page)
iv. Table of Contents
v. List of Figures
vi. List of Tables
Chapter 1. Introduction
1.1 Introduction and Project Background
1.2 Problem statement
1.3 Proposed Solutions
1.4 Scope and limitations of the Project
1.5 Diagram of current system (if applicable)
Chapter 2. Literature Review
2.1 Literature Review (minimum of 20 with proper citation)
2.1.1 Theoretical Review
2.1.2 Related Work
2.2 Synthesis
Chapter 3. Project Analysis
3.1 Investigation and Analysis
3.2 Research Methodology and Data Collection Procedure
3.3 Software Methodology
3.4 Specification Requirements
3.5 Hardware and Software Requirements
3.6 User Requirements
Chapter 4. Project Design
4.1 Design Objectives
4.2 System Overview and Design Constraint
4.3 Graphic Design / Interface Design
4.2 System Architecture (use case diagram, sequence diagram, package diagram)
4.3 Process Model
4.4 Data Model (if applicable)
This chapter will depend on the nature of the project.
Chapter 5. Project Implementation, Testing & Evaluation
5.1. Implementation Report (Screenshots and Discussion of the Implemented Functions)
5.2. Testing Report (Screenshots of the test cases along with the discussion of test results, refer to Functional requirements - minimum: 20 test cases)
5.3. Evaluation Report (User Evaluation)
